CareQED Analysis

Medicalodges Neosho is a 114-bed nursing home in Neosho, Missouri. It holds a 5-star CMS overall rating. Total nurse staffing is 3 hours per resident day, below the Missouri average of 3.5. Its most recent inspection, in April 2024, cited 6 deficiencies, none of them severe.

The facility’s high overall CMS rating suggests strengths in areas surveyed and generally positive performance. However, their most recent inspection cited multiple problems tied to care planning, staff communication, and upholding residents’ rights, so it’s reasonable to ask how they have addressed those specific concerns and changed practices to ensure consistent, timely communication and individualized care.
